When did the signs in the heavens occur? Mark 13:24 said, “the sun shall be darkened, and the moon shall not give her light.” “The first sign in the sky was to transpire after the days of persecution had ended and yet “in those days” or just before 1798. May 19, 1780, the sun was darkened. This is a record of history. That same night the moon took on the appearance of blood. And as predicted the greatest meteoric shown ever to be recorded in history was observed on the night of November 13, 1833. The heavens seemed ablaze over North America and as far south as Mexico and the island of Jamaica. Men became sober believing the Day of Judgment had arrived.”
